LOD models = very poorly executed and really quite terrible.
Here's why:
The initial model is so incredibly high poly count (stupidly high) but doesn't drop for a big distance, then the first polys to go are the most noticable, and some of the polys left in the very final LOD are some of the least noticable and should have been the first to go.

LOD | Metric | description
1 | 30 | Small slits in rear tires lost. Front wheel loses curvature on hubcap slightly. Insides of all wheels loses detal. Most detail inside the cabin starts to dissapear, bolts become a single, square plane floating (no side polys). The gearstick can lose masses of polys, can become 4 maybe 5 sided cylinder. Chair can lose roundness. Radiator grills can become straight
2 | 60 | Radiator grills become a single quad, no sides like the bolts. steps on the ladder can become a single quad also, text becomes floating polys, no sides. Most detail in cabin dissapears, chair loses more definition, it's bracket on the floor dissapears all together, put tansfer it's colour to the texture space underneath it instead of having jet black. Maintain the shape of the rear wheel's hubcap at
all costs
but lose polys in the detail there too. Lose detail in the tire grips before the side profile of the wheel. general reductions in the roof, bumper, exhaust and lose
lots
from the curvature of the tanks underneath. Lose the hinges from the door on the back.
3 | 90/100 | Sides of the ladders can now be single planes (visible from the front, use $nocull in the vmt or to keep them visible from the back or make them triangluar prisms). Begin to lose detail in the rear wheel's hubcap. tanks underneath should be almost cubes and supports to front wheels should be as simple as possible, text dissapears, if the steering wheel isn't alreadt it should now become a ring of one-sided polys (best to use nocull instead of making everything triangles) the shaft it's held on should be 4 sided by now too. The seat also should be really blocky. Box under the back should be 6 sided now.
4 | 120/130 | All detail on the side of the back wheels should be gone but
maintain the shape of the centre hub
and get rid of that terrible black ring around it, very unprofessional LOD. Either reduce the tire grip to just the top planes losing the sides or make the texture on the surface of the wheel the right colour (not black) (or do both). steeringwheel shaft should now be triangular prism, as should the gearstick. Door on the back and it's hinges should have their colour transfered to the polygons below and be removed totally. Rear axle, combine the two sides of it into one and make it four sided. In this final LOD more curvature should be lost from the roof as well as the exhaust

You need to re-jigger your LOD making attitude, you're keeping details that aren't needed like the steering wheel, chair, gearstick and front wheel supports but losing the details that are integral to the model like the rear tire's shape. At a distance the tires are a large, visible, feature of the model, the interior of the cabin and the grills aren't, those are the areas polys need to be shaved off first.
